Everything You Need to Know About 20ft Shipping Containers
Shipping containers have become a substantial part of contemporary logistics, and the 20ft Container New shipping container is among the most popular sizes in the market. Whether you are thinking about buying one for storage, shipping, and even transforming it into a special home, comprehending the requirements, benefits, and usages of a 20ft shipping container can assist guide your choice.
Understanding the Dimensions and Specifications
Standard Dimensions
| Requirements | Measurement |
|---|---|

| Outside Width | 8 ft (2.44 m) |
| Outside Height | 8.5 ft (2.59 m) |
| Inside Length | 19.4 ft (5.9 m) |

| Inside Height | 7.9 ft (2.39 m) |
| Tare Weight | 2,200 kg (4,850 lbs) |
| Payload Capacity | 28,000 kg (61,729 pounds) |
| Maximum Gross Weight | 30,480 kg (67,200 lbs) |
Container Types
While the standard 20ft Storage Containers container is typically used, numerous types are also available, each matched to particular requirements.
- Standard Dry Container: The standard model, utilized mostly for basic cargo storage.
- High Cube Container: An additional foot taller than standard containers, enabling additional loading area.
- Refrigerated Container (Reefer): Designed for temperature-sensitive items.
- Open Top Container: Used for oversize cargo that can not fit through the doors.
- Flat Rack Container: Ideal for heavy loads and equipment, supplying a flat surface.
Advantages of a 20ft Shipping Container
- Versatility: 20ft shipping containers have different applications, from shipping products to on-site storage or perhaps leisure housing.
- Economical: Smaller than 40ft containers, they frequently come at a lower price, making them more accessible for small services and people.
- Easier Transportation: Their size permits easier handling, transportation, and placement without the requirement for customized devices.
- Sturdiness: Constructed from robust steel, shipping containers are created to stand up to severe shipping conditions, making them lasting and trusted.
- Modularity: Can easily be stacked or linked to create bigger structures or setups, appropriate for temporary offices or storage backyards.
Common Uses
- Storage Facilities: A popular choice amongst organizations for safe, weather-proof storage of tools and materials.
- Pop-up Shops and Cafés: Entrepreneurs have artistically utilized containers to set up short-lived retail spaces.
- Houses and Cabins: The trend of container homes has led numerous to convert 20ft containers into compact habitable areas.
- Holiday Rentals: Unique stays have emerged through shipping container conversions.
Considerations Before Purchase
| Aspects | Considerations |
|---|---|
| Condition | New, utilized, or reconditioned; evaluate for rust or damage. |
| Transport | Understand transport costs and logistics. |
| Allows | Check regional zoning laws for shipping container use. |
| Insulation | Consider insulation for temperature-sensitive applications. |
| Adaptability | Alternatives for customizing the container for specific requirements. |
Often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Just how much does a 20ft shipping container expense?
The typical price for a 20ft shipping container varies from ₤ 1,500 to ₤ 3,500, depending on its condition and modifications. New containers cost more, while utilized and refurbished alternatives can be less expensive.
2. Can you reside in a shipping container?
Yes, many people reside in converted shipping containers. They can be insulated and developed to meet living standards; however, guarantee compliance with regional building regulations.
3. Are shipping containers waterproof?
Shipping containers are created to be weather condition resistant, however gradually, seals may deteriorate, so routine upkeep is suggested.
4. How do I move a shipping container?
Moving containers requires specific devices, such as a flatbed truck or a container dolly. It is advised to work with specialists for safe transportation.
5. Does a shipping container require a structure?
While not constantly needed, placing a container on a level foundation can assist prevent settling and enhance stability.
6. What is the life-span of a shipping container?
With appropriate maintenance, a shipping container can last 25 years or more. Various factors, such as usage and ecological conditions, will affect its life expectancy.
